Mega Jan Suraksha camp organised at Nalchar Block

Agartala, Sep 25, 2025, By Our Correspondent
A Mega Jan Suraksha Camp was organised at the Nalchar Block Community Hall as part of a nationwide financial inclusion campaign aimed at ensuring that every citizen comes under the ambit of financial security. The campaign, which started on 1 July, will continue till 30 September 2025 across the country with the active participation of all banks.The programme was inaugurated by Tripura Governor Indrasena Reddy Nallu, who also delivered the keynote address as the chief guest. State Minister Kishore Barman, Tripura Gramin Bank Chairman Satyanand Singh, Punjab National Bank Executive Chairman Hitprasad Mahapatra, Reserve Bank of India Tripura Branch General Manager Surendra Singh, Sabhadhipati of Sipahijala Zilla Parishad Supriya Das Dutta and several other dignitaries were present on the occasion.In his welcome address, Tripura Gramin Bank Chairman Satyanand Singh explained that the special drive is being conducted to revive dormant bank accounts by updating Know Your Customer (KYC) documents. He informed that during this three-month campaign, around 2.7 lakh awareness camps will be held nationwide, including 753 camps in Tripura. Singh urged people to submit necessary documents to keep their accounts active and to avail government-backed schemes like Pradhan Mantri Suraksha Yojana and Pradhan Mantri Jeevan Jyoti Yojana.RBI General Manager Surendra Singh echoed the same message, stressing the benefits of financial protection schemes for those outside government employment
